Posiadanie klasy „stałych” w JSF
Buduję aplikację internetową za pomocą JSF / Primefaces. Muszę mieć klasę „stałe”, tj. Klasę, która będzie składać się ze stałych. Te stałe są głównie poleceniami nawigacyjnymi, które będą używane w całej aplikacji. Powodem, dla którego to robię, jest unikanie tworzenia instancji ciągów na zasadzie ad hoc.
Jak to osiągnąć, udostępniając stałe zarówno z fasoli bazowej, jak i plików XHTML?
Próbowałem użyć@ApplicationScoped
i używając wzorca Singleton (klasa Singleton), ale nie mogę go uruchomić z powodu problemów z zakresem.
A może po prostu stosuję niewłaściwe podejście. Wszelkie pomysły / sugestie są mile widziane.